Injective Labs GitHub Compromise Pushes Wallet-Key-Stealing npm Packages
Unknown threat actors compromised the Injective Labs SDK GitHub repository and published a malicious npm package version 1.20.21 containing fake telemetry code designed to steal cryptocurrency wallet private keys and seed phrases. The compromised package was distributed through the public npm registry.
Why it matters: Developers using the Injective Labs SDK face immediate risk of wallet compromise; anyone who installed @injectivelabs/sdk-ts@1.20.21 should rotate affected cryptocurrency keys and seed phrases immediately.

CVE-2026-47291: Remote Code Execution in the Windows HTTP.sys
A remote code execution vulnerability exists in Windows HTTP.sys, the kernel-mode HTTP protocol driver used by Internet Information Services (IIS). The flaw stems from an integer overflow in buffer reference array handling during HTTP/1.x header parsing, allowing unauthenticated attackers to send crafted HTTP packets to achieve denial-of-service or kernel-level code execution.
Why it matters: Organizations running IIS or applications using HTTP.sys must verify that systems are patched; this vulnerability allows remote code execution with kernel privileges without authentication, making it critical for any exposed HTTP/HTTPS services.

Unpatched XRING Flaw in XQUIC Lets Remote Clients Crash HTTP/3 Servers
A vulnerability in XQUIC, Alibaba's QUIC and HTTP/3 library, allows unauthenticated remote clients to crash servers with legitimate traffic of approximately 260 bytes. The flaw, disclosed by FoxIO researcher Sébastien Féry and nicknamed XRING, stems from a single incorrect variable assignment and currently has no patch available.
Why it matters: Organizations running XQUIC-based HTTP/3 servers face denial of service risk from any network client; teams should identify affected deployments and assess alternative QUIC implementations or network mitigations until a patch is released.

Former DigitalMint ransomware negotiator who duped clients sentenced to 70 months in jail
Angelo John Martino III, a ransomware negotiator at DigitalMint, was sentenced to 70 months in prison for conspiring with BlackCat affiliates to extort $75.3 million from five U.S. companies he was hired to help during ransomware incidents. Martino shared confidential negotiating positions and insurance policy limits with his co-conspirators to maximize ransom demands, effectively playing both sides of negotiations between April and September 2023. His co-conspirators, including fellow DigitalMint negotiator Kevin Tyler Martin and Sygnia incident response manager Ryan Clifford Goldberg, received four-year sentences for their roles in deploying BlackCat ransomware against additional victims.
Why it matters: Ransomware victims and negotiation firms need to understand that insider threats from negotiators with access to sensitive client data pose a severe risk, requiring stronger vetting, access controls, and separation of duties to prevent co-conspirators from exploiting confidential negotiating positions and insurance information.
